The Power of Influence and Impact: The Role of Money in Driving Change
Money, with its significant influence and impact, has the potential to shape societies, drive innovation, and bring about positive change. Whether it is used to support social causes, fund research, and development, or invest in sustainable projects, money serves as a catalyst for progress. This article explores the crucial role of money in influencing and making a lasting impact in various spheres of life, highlighting how financial resources can be leveraged for the greater good.
Supporting Social Causes:
Money has the power to support and elevate social causes that are important to individuals, communities, and the world at large. Charitable donations and philanthropic initiatives funded by money can address issues such as poverty alleviation, education, healthcare, environmental conservation, and human rights. By providing financial resources to organizations dedicated to these causes, individuals can make a significant difference and bring about positive social change.
Driving Research and Innovation:
Financial resources play a vital role in driving research and innovation. Funding from individuals, corporations, and government agencies can support scientific research, technological advancements, and medical breakthroughs. Money can enable researchers to conduct experiments, gather data, and develop solutions to complex challenges. Investments in research and innovation have the potential to transform industries, improve lives, and create a more sustainable future.
Fostering Entrepreneurship and Job Creation:
Money is instrumental in fostering entrepreneurship and job creation. Startups and small businesses often rely on financial investments to turn innovative ideas into reality. Venture capital and angel investments can provide the necessary funding for entrepreneurs to develop and scale their businesses, leading to job creation and economic growth. By supporting entrepreneurs and startups, money can stimulate innovation, boost productivity, and drive economic progress.
Influencing Policies and Politics:
Financial resources can be used to influence policies and political decision-making. Donations to political campaigns, lobbying efforts, and contributions to advocacy organizations enable individuals and corporations to shape public opinion and support causes aligned with their values. By leveraging financial influence, stakeholders can drive legislative changes, promote social justice, and advocate for issues they believe in.
Investing in Sustainable Development:
Money can be channeled towards investments in sustainable development projects and environmentally friendly initiatives. Sustainable infrastructure, renewable energy, and conservation efforts require significant financial resources. By investing in sustainable projects, individuals and institutions contribute to mitigating climate change, reducing carbon emissions, and creating a more sustainable future for generations to come.
Supporting Art, Culture, and Education:
Financial resources play a vital role in supporting art, culture, and education. Patronage and donations from individuals and organizations can help sustain artistic endeavors, preserve cultural heritage, and promote educational opportunities. Funding for scholarships, arts organizations, museums, and cultural institutions enables the flourishing of creative expression, the preservation of heritage, and the advancement of knowledge.
Philanthropy and Impact Investing:
Philanthropy and impact investing have gained prominence as effective ways to use money to drive positive change. Philanthropists and impact investors allocate their financial resources to projects and organizations that aim to create a measurable social or environmental impact. Through strategic giving and investments, they can address systemic issues, promote social entrepreneurship, and support sustainable solutions.
